Larry Watkins (Canadian football)
Larry Watkins (born May 22, 1948) is a retired Canadian football player who played for the Toronto Argonauts, Hamilton Tiger-Cats, Edmonton Eskimos and BC Lions.[1] He played college football at Western Kentucky University.[2]
